π Name Meaning & History
Sophia is a luminous Greek name meaning "wisdom." It radiates intelligence, grace, and timeless beauty. Sophia feels regal yet warm β a name that carries centuries of heritage with ease.
Sophia comes from the Greek word "sophia" meaning wisdom. It was the name of an early saint and became royal through European monarchies β multiple queens and princesses bore this name. The Hagia Sophia in Istanbul, meaning "Holy Wisdom," is one of the most famous buildings in the world. The name has been in the top 5 in the US since 2006.

What does Sophia mean?
Sophia is a Greek name meaning "wisdom." It has been associated with knowledge, learning, and intellectual beauty since ancient times.
Is Sophia or Sofia more popular?
Both spellings are extremely popular. Sophia (with ph) ranks slightly higher in the US, but Sofia (with f) is also in the top 20 and is the preferred spelling in many other countries.
Is Sophia a royal name?
Yes! Sophia has been used by European royalty for centuries. There have been queens, princesses, and empresses named Sophia in the Greek, British, Spanish, and Prussian royal families.
